How do you use the distributive property to solve for x in the equation -2(x + 5) = 4

Respuesta :

jimrgrant1 jimrgrant1
  • 16-01-2020

Answer:

x = - 7

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

- 2(x + 5) = 4 ← distribute the parenthesis by - 2

- 2x - 10 = 4 ( add 10 to both sides )

- 2x = 14 ( divide both sides by - 2 )

x = - 7
